What is Bridge Management Software?

Bridge Management Software (BMS) is a digital platform that enables infrastructure owners and managers to track, assess, and maintain bridge assets with greater efficiency. These tools consolidate inspection data, maintenance history, structural condition ratings, and lifecycle analysis into one centralized system.

Rather than relying on spreadsheets or paper-based inspection logs, BMS provides:

  • Real-time data access
  • Automated alerts and maintenance scheduling
  • Asset condition tracking
  • GIS mapping and digital twin integration
  • Long-term budget forecasting and prioritization

The core advantage of Bridge Management Software is its ability to support data-driven decision-making — helping teams reduce costs, prevent structural failures, and extend asset lifespans.


Why Bridge Management Software Matters More Than Ever

With more than 600,000 bridges in the U.S. alone — many of which are over 50 years old — the need for smart management tools is urgent. Inadequate maintenance can lead to dangerous failures, costly emergency repairs, and even public tragedies.

Bridge Management Software addresses this issue by offering:

  1. Centralized Information

    All inspection data, repair records, and structural assessments are stored in one platform, reducing data silos and manual errors.

  2. Preventive Maintenance Planning

    Instead of reacting to visible damage, BMS allows asset managers to predict when a bridge component is likely to deteriorate — enabling timely interventions.

  3. Regulatory Compliance

    Many countries mandate bridge inspections every 1–2 years. A robust BMS helps maintain compliance with FHWA, AASHTO, and local standards effortlessly.

  4. Improved Resource Allocation

    With visual dashboards and condition ratings, teams can prioritize bridges needing immediate attention, optimizing the use of limited maintenance budgets.

  5. Remote Monitoring & Analytics

    Modern BMS platforms support IoT sensor integration and drone data imports, allowing for real-time monitoring and advanced analytics.
